Abstract Natural microcosms are those such as galls, flowers, splashpools and lichen patches that form uniquely circumscribed systems, whose boundaries may be difficult to physically and physiologically define. Yet, unlike artificial microcosms that are assembled within petri plates, outdoor or indoor tanks, natural microcosms contain a full complement of organismal diversity within intricate food webs thus constituting functional natural ecosystems. Their small size and smaller number of organisms inhabiting them make many natural microcosms amenable to experimentation and utilization of techniques including sophisticated labelling, stoichiometry, genomics and transcriptomics to answer fundamental aspects of species ecology, ecosystem functioning, nutrient flows and physiological responses to climate change.
